key: 'addParticipant',
value: function addParticipant(params) {
if (params.from && params.to && params.callUuid) {
throw new MPCError('cannot specify callUuid when (from, to) is provided');
}
if (!params.from && !params.to && !params.callUuid) {
throw new MPCError('specify either callUuid or (from, to)');
}
if (!params.callUuid && (!params.from || !params.to)) {
throw new MPCError('specify (from, to) when not adding an existing callUuid to multi party participant');
}
(0, _utils.validParam)('role', params.role.toLowerCase(), [String], true, ['agent', 'supervisor', 'customer']);
if (params.from) {
(0, _utils.validParam)('from', params.from, [String], false);
}
if (params.to) {
(0, _utils.validParam)('to', params.to, [String], false);
(0, _utils.validMultipleDestinationNos)('to', params.to, { role: params.role, delimiter: '<', agentLimit: 20 });
}
if (params.callUuid) {
(0, _utils.validParam)('callUuid', params.callUuid, [String], false);
}
if (params.callerName) {
(0, _utils.validParam)('callerName', params.callerName, [String], false);
(0, _utils.validRange)('callerName', params.callerName.length, false, 1, 50);
}
if (params.callStatusCallbackUrl) {
(0, _utils.validUrl)('callStatusCallbackUrl', params.callStatusCallbackUrl, false);
}
if (params.callStatusCallbackMethod) {
(0, _utils.validParam)('callStatusCallbackMethod', params.callStatusCallbackM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.callStatusCallbackMethod = 'POST';
}
if (params.sipHeaders) {
(0, _utils.validParam)('sipHeaders', params.sipHeaders, [String], false);
}
if (params.confirmKey) {
(0, _utils.validParam)('confirmKey', params.confirmKey, [String], false, ['0', '1', '2', '3', '4', '5', '6', '7', '8', '9', '#', '*']);
}
if (params.confirmKeySoundUrl) {
(0, _utils.validUrl)('confirmKeySoundUrl', params.confirmKeySoundUrl, false);
}
if (params.confirmKeySoundMethod) {
(0, _utils.validParam)('confirmKeySoundMethod)', params.confirmKeySoundM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.confirmKeySoundMethod = 'GET';
}
if (params.dialMusic) {
(0, _utils.isOneAmongStringUrl)('dialMusic', params.dialMusic, false, ['real', 'none']);
} else {
params.dialMusic = 'Real';
}
if (params.ringTimeout || params.ringTimeout === 0) {
(0, _utils.validParam)('ringTimeout', params.ringTimeout, [String, Number], false);
if (typeof params.ringTimeout === 'string') {
(0, _utils.validMultipleDestinationIntegers)('ringTimeout', params.ringTimeout);
} else if (!Number.isInteger(params.ringTimeout) && typeof params.ringTimeout !== 'string') {
throw new _utils.InvalidRequestError("RingTimeout must be of type int or string");
}
} else {
params.ringTimeout = 45;
}
if (params.delayDial) {
(0, _utils.validParam)('delayDial', params.delayDial, [String, Number], false);
if (typeof params.delayDial === 'string') {
(0, _utils.validMultipleDestinationIntegers)('delayDial', params.delayDial);
} else if (!Number.isInteger(params.delayDial) && typeof params.delayDial !== 'string') {
throw new _utils.InvalidRequestError("Dealydial must be of type int or string");
}
} else {
params.delayDial = 0;
}
if (params.maxDuration || params.maxDuration === 0) {
(0, _utils.validRange)('maxDuration', params.maxDuration, false, 300, 28800);
} else {
params.maxDuration = 14400;
}
if (params.maxParticipants || params.maxParticipants === 0) {
(0, _utils.validRange)('maxParticipants', params.maxParticipants, false, 2, 10);
} else {
params.maxParticipants = 10;
}
if (params.recordMinMemberCount || params.recordMinMemberCount === 0) {
(0, _utils.validRange)('recordMinMemberCount', params.recordMinMemberCount, false, 1, 2);
} else {
params.recordMinMemberCount = 1;
}
if (params.waitMusicUrl) {
(0, _utils.validUrl)('waitMusicUrl', params.waitMusicUrl, false);
}
if (params.waitMusicMethod) {
(0, _utils.validParam)('waitMusicMethod', params.waitMusicM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.waitMusicMethod = 'GET';
}
if (params.agentHoldMusicUrl) {
(0, _utils.validUrl)('agentHoldMusicUrl', params.agentHoldMusicUrl, false);
}
if (params.agentHoldMusicMethod) {
(0, _utils.validParam)('agentHoldMusicMethod', params.agentHoldMusicM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.agentHoldMusicMethod = 'GET';
}
if (params.customerHoldMusicUrl) {
(0, _utils.validUrl)('customerHoldMusicUrl', params.customerHoldMusicUrl, false);
}
if (params.customerHoldMusicMethod) {
(0, _utils.validParam)('customerHoldMusicMethod', params.customerHoldMusicM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.customerHoldMusicMethod = 'GET';
}
if (params.recordingCallbackUrl) {
(0, _utils.validUrl)('recordingCallbackUrl', params.recordingCallbackUrl, false);
}
if (params.recordingCallbackMethod) {
(0, _utils.validParam)('recordingCallbackMethod', params.recordingCallbackM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.recordingCallbackMethod = 'GET';
}
if (params.statusCallbackUrl) {
(0, _utils.validUrl)('statusCallbackUrl', params.statusCallbackUrl, false);
}
if (params.statusCallbackMethod) {
(0, _utils.validParam)('statusCallbackMethod', params.statusCallbackM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.statusCallbackMethod = 'GET';
}
if (params.onExitActionUrl) {
(0, _utils.validUrl)('onExitActionUrl', params.onExitActionUrl, false);
}
if (params.onExitActionMethod) {
(0, _utils.validParam)('statusCallbackMethod', params.statusCallbackM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.onExitActionMethod = 'POST';
}
if (params.record) {
(0, _utils.validParam)('record', params.record, [Boolean, String], false);
} else {
params.record = 'false';
}
if (params.recordFileFormat) {
(0, _utils.validParam)('recordFileFormat', params.recordFileFormat.toLowerCase(), [String], false, ['mp3', 'wav']);
} else {
params.recordFileFormat = 'mp3';
}
if (params.statusCallbackEvents) {
(0, _utils.multiValidParam)('statusCallbackEvents', params.statusCallbackEvents.toLowerCase(), [String], false, ['mpc-state-changes', 'participant-state-changes', 'participant-speak-events', 'participant-digit-input-events', 'add-participant-api-events'], true, ',');
} else {
params.statusCallbackEvents = 'mpc-state-changes,participant-state-changes';
}
if (params.stayAlone) {
(0, _utils.validParam)('stayAlone', params.stayAlone, [Boolean, String], false);
} else {
params.stayAlone = 'false';
}
if (params.coachMode) {
(0, _utils.validParam)('coachMode', params.coachMode, [Boolean, String], false);
} else {
params.coachMode = 'true';
}
if (params.mute) {
(0, _utils.validParam)('mute', params.mute, [Boolean, String], false);
} else {
params.mute = 'false';
}
if (params.hold) {
(0, _utils.validParam)('hold', params.hold, [Boolean, String], false);
} else {
params.hold = 'false';
}
if (params.startMpcOnEnter != null) {
(0, _utils.validParam)('startMpcOnEnter', params.startMpcOnEnter, [Boolean, String], false);
} else {
params.startMpcOnEnter = 'true';
}
if (params.endMpcOnExit) {
(0, _utils.validParam)('endMpcOnExit', params.endMpcOnExit, [Boolean, String], false);
} else {
params.endMpcOnExit = 'false';
}
if (params.relayDTMFInputs) {
(0, _utils.validParam)('relayDTMFInputs', params.relayDTMFInputs, [Boolean, String], false);
} else {
params.relayDTMFInputs = 'false';
}
if (params.enterSound) {
(0, _utils.isOneAmongStringUrl)('enterSound', params.enterSound, false, ['beep:1', 'beep:2', 'none']);
} else {
params.enterSound = 'beep:1';
}
if (params.enterSoundMethod) {
(0, _utils.validParam)('enterSoundMethod', params.enterSoundM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.enterSoundMethod = 'GET';
}
if (params.exitSound) {
(0, _utils.isOneAmongStringUrl)('exitSound', params.exitSound, false, ['beep:1', 'beep:2', 'none']);
} else {
params.exitSound = 'beep:2';
}
if (params.exitSoundMethod) {
(0, _utils.validParam)('exitSoundMethod', params.exitSoundM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.exitSoundMethod = 'GET';
}
if (params.startRecordingAudio) {
(0, _utils.validUrl)('startRecordingAudio', params.startRecordingAudio, false);
}
if (params.startRecordingAudioMethod) {
(0, _utils.validParam)('startRecordingAudioMethod', params.startRecordingAudioM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.startRecordingAudioMethod = 'GET';
}
if (params.stopRecordingAudio) {
(0, _utils.validUrl)('stopRecordingAudio', params.stopRecordingAudio, false);
}
if (params.stopRecordingAudioMethod) {
(0, _utils.validParam)('stopRecordingAudioMethod', params.stopRecordingAudioMethod.toUpperCase(), [String], false, ['GET', 'POST']);
} else {
params.stopRecordingAudioMethod = 'GET';
}
if (params.to && String(params.ringTimeout).split('<').length > params.to.split('<').length) {
throw new MPCError("RingTimeout:number of ring_timeout(s) should be same as number of destination(s)");
}
if (params.to && String(params.delayDial).split('<').length > params.to.split('<').length) {
throw new MPCError("DelayDial:number of delay_dial(s) should be same as number of destination(s)");
}
if (params.recordParticipantTrack) {
(0, _utils.validParam)('recordParticipantTrack', params.recordParticipantTrack, [Boolean, String], false);
} else {
params.recordParticipantTrack = 'false';
}
params.isVoiceRequest = 'true';
params.callerName = params.callerName || params.from;
return _get(MultiPartyCall.prototype.__proto__ || Object.getPrototypeOf(MultiPartyCall.prototype), 'executeAction', this).call(this, this.id + '/Participant/', 'POST', params);
}
